How much does it cost to have an elk processed in Colorado?
$300-400 for an elk. Lower end if just cuts, higher if you get fancy sausages and snack sticks. For hanging, high volume locations will be less of course. A random butcher might charge $50 or more or flat out refuse because of the inconvenience and novelty.

How much does it cost for a butcher to process a deer?
Processing: Basic deer processing typically costs $75 to $120, but it varies with each processor. If you order jerky and sausage, the cost will increase, generally at per-pound rates.

How long does it take to process elk?
Takes about 2 hrs, except for the grind, to do an elk if there is someone to wrap.
How much does it cost to butcher an elk?
An average sized bull elk should cost no more than $300 to have butchered (give or take $50), depending on how large he is and if you get any jerky or sausage made. good for you guys that process your own and do it correctly.

How much is bear meat per pound?
Center-cut Black Bear steaks go for $18.95 per pound, according to Czimer’s published prices. It does not list a price for Brown Bear steaks, but Black Bear Burgers fetch $9.95 a pound while Elk Burgers go for $6.95 a pound or $3 less.
